No frills old style hot dog stand with picnic seating inside and on the outdoor patio. Hot dogs are obviously the man menu items. They offer several different in-house styles of dogs. If hot dogs aren't your thing, they have a surprisingly good steak sandwich and burger. The downside. Ordering is extremely slow and with no listed prices, you could have some sticker shock when you get your ticket. They need an ice cream machine. A milkshake would be great pairing with this old style menu.
Willie's Wee-Bee Wagon is considered to be a local landmark for Brunswick, Georgia. The restaurant serves hot dogs, hamburgers, French fries and other fast-food items. We ordered the Brunswick dog which comes with ketchup, mustard, tomatoes, onions and relish. Unfortunately, portion size and quality has changed since Mr. Willie and his wife passed away. The buns were shorter and flatter and the hot dog did not have the same taste as ones we had during prior visits. That being said it is still a local family-run business that serves fast-food in a no-frills setting that will bring back memories of a simpler place and time.
